EK is very reliable. I am arriving on Wed at 1840, probably the same flight 2 days later and connecting with PG221 at 2115 to CNX. Your pal may be able to grab a seat on this if he finds the Transfer desk who will transfer his baggage automatically. The only snag is that from International Arrivals to Domestic Departures is more than 1 Km of a walk. Agood Walker can do it in about 10 mins. He can check through Immigration before just before the Domestic Departure gate and though Customs in CNX .Good luck.

Agreed, although the luggage would need to be tagged-through to CNX with PG, at Op's friend's original check-in with EK, but EK should be happy to do that with Bangkok Airways.

The transfer-desk only releases it to be loaded, onto the onward flight, and issues (if necessary) your boarding-pass.

There are travellators (sp ?) to assist the long walk to the PG/Thai-Airways Domestic-Transfer desks.
